What is Lytle Electric?
Lytle Electric operates as a cornerstone of the electrical contracting industry, distinguished by its deep-rooted affiliation with the International Brotherhood of Electrical Workers (IBEW) and the National Electrical Contractors Association (NECA). The company distinguishes itself through a rigorous, award-winning safety program and a highly specialized workforce. By maintaining elite partnership status with major industrial entities like Marathon Petroleum, Lytle Electric has successfully transitioned from a traditional service provider to a critical partner for large-scale enterprise energy projects. Its market position is defined by a blend of historical reliability and a modern, safety-first operational philosophy that meets the stringent demands of contemporary industrial environments.
